76 Mayo homes to benefit from €779,601 in special funding

Funding of €779,601 has been allocated to Mayo under the Disabled Persons Grant Scheme and Improvement Works in Lieu of Local Authority Housing Scheme.

A total of 76 housing units will benefit from the investment.

The news has been welcomed by Mayo Fine Gael TDs Michael Ring and Alan Dillon.

Deputy Ring said the DPG scheme provides funding for extensions and adaptations to existing social housing stock for older people and people with a disability such as grab rails, disabled access ramps, wet rooms and downstairs bedrooms. It also provides extensions in cases of overcrowding.

The Improvement Works in Lieu of social housing scheme (IWILs) allows local authorities to improve or extend privately owned accommodation, where the applicant has been approved for social housing.

It allows those who are otherwise eligible for social housing to remain in private housing and for enhancements to that housing.

Deputy Alan Dillon the funding will be supplemented by additional funding from Mayo County Council of €77,960 bring total funding to €779,601 for 2021.

He outlined: "Most importantly, this funding will make a real difference primarily to older people and those with a disability.

"In Mayo, it will be used for adapting 69 units, extending five units, and improvement works for two units.

"I understand Mayo County Council is one of the most efficient administrators of these schemes in the country and this funding is testament to their work in administering the schemes locally.”

Deputy Dillon added: “Under both schemes, funding from the Department of Housing, Local Government and Heritage meets roughly 90% of the cost of the works, with Mayo County Council providing the remaining 10%.
